CHEESY CHICKEN BALLS RECIPE BY TASTY



Cheesy Chicken Balls Recipe by Tasty image

Here's what you need: chicken breasts, egg yolks, plain flour, shredded mozzarella cheese, spring onions, paprika, dried rosemary, garlic powder, salt, pepper, bread crumbs

Provided by Tasty

Categories     Appetizers

Time 30m

Yield 16 balls

Number Of Ingredients 11

2 chicken breasts, cooked
2 egg yolks
¼ cup plain flour
1 ¾ cups shredded mozzarella cheese
2 spring onions, chopped
½ teaspoon paprika
1 teaspoon dried rosemary
½ teaspoon garlic powder
½ teaspoon salt
¼ teaspoon pepper
1 cup bread crumbs

Steps:

  • Shred the cooked chicken breasts in a bowl using 2 forks.
  • Transfer the chicken to a larger bowl and pour in the egg yolks, flour, cheese, spring onions, paprika, rosemary, garlic powder, salt, and pepper.
  • Mix together and then roll the mixture into balls using your hands.
  • Coat the balls in breadcrumbs.
  • Heat up a litre of oil in a frying pan and deep fry the balls for about 3 minutes.
  • Enjoy!

Nutrition Facts : Calories 125 calories, Carbohydrate 11 grams, Fat 3 grams, Fiber 0 grams, Protein 10 grams, Sugar 0 grams

LEFTOVER CURRY CHICKEN CHEESY BALLS RECIPE BY TASTY



Leftover Curry Chicken Cheesy Balls Recipe by Tasty image

Here's what you need: rice, curry sauce, flour, cheese, egg yolks, chicken, flour, breadcrumb, oil

Provided by Ellie Holland

Categories     Snacks

Yield 10 servings

Number Of Ingredients 9

1 cup rice
2 tablespoons curry sauce
¾ cup flour
2 cups cheese
3 egg yolks, 2 for egg wash
½ cup chicken
¾ cup flour
1 cup breadcrumb
4 cups oil, for frying

Steps:

  • Combine the rice with 2 tablespoons of curry sauce.
  • Mix in the flour, cheese, 1 egg yolk, and pepper.
  • Roll into balls, make a well in the middle and place in some curry chicken.
  • Secure the ball by rolling it in your hands again.
  • Coat in the flour, egg yolk, breadcrumbs, then egg yolk, then breadcrumbs again.
  • Heat the oil in a pan to 325°F (160°C).
  • Fry the arancini for a few minutes, until golden brown.
  • Enjoy!

Nutrition Facts : Calories 1108 calories, Carbohydrate 36 grams, Fat 99 grams, Fiber 1 gram, Protein 19 grams, Sugar 1 gram

CHEESY ARTICHOKE CHICKEN BALLS



Cheesy Artichoke Chicken Balls image

I love artichoke dip and use it to stuff chicken breasts so I decided to combine the two to make a tasty appetizer.

Provided by Miss V

Categories     < 60 Mins

Time 50m

Yield 32 balls, 6-8 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 9

1/2-3/4 lb ground chicken
4 ounces cream cheese, softened
1/2 cup parmesan cheese
1/2 cup sour cream
1/2 cup mayonnaise
1/2 cup artichoke heart, chopped
3 garlic cloves, minced
1 teaspoon garlic salt
3/4 cup Italian seasoned breadcrumbs

Steps:

  • Combine all ingredients except for the bread crumbs. Roll chicken mixture into one inch balls then coat with bread crumbs. (Note: If the mixture is sticky, dropping it into the bread crumbs first will enable you to roll it into ball form.
  • Bake at 350 degrees for approximately 40 minutes.

CRISPY CHEESY CHICKEN BALLS



CRISPY CHEESY CHICKEN BALLS image

I am intrigued by this recipe. It is the first I've ever seen of this type. These have got to be fantastic for dipping and for serving at parties! Recipe & Photo: Missjoniblog.blogspot.com

Provided by Ellen Bales

Categories     Poultry Appetizers

Time 45m

Number Of Ingredients 10

2 large chicken breasts, cooked, cooled & shredded
1/2 c scallions
8 oz cream cheese, room temperature
3/4 c colby cheese
3/4 c sharp cheddar cheese
salt and pepper to taste
1 dash(es) hot sauce (optional)
1 c all purpose flour
3 eggs
panko bread crumbs

Steps:

  • 1. With a mixer or in a food processor, mix together the chicken, cream cheese, Colby and cheddar cheeses, scallions, salt and pepper, and hot sauce. Set aside.
  • 2. Place flour, eggs (beaten with a fork), and panko crumbs in 3 different bowls. Form 2-inch balls of the chicken mixture. Roll each ball through the flour, then the egg wash, then the panko. Set on a baking sheet.
  • 3. Bake in a preheated 350-degree oven for 20-25 minutes until the panko crumbs are golden brown.
  • 4. Serve alongside ranch or blue cheese dressing for dipping.

CHEESY FRIED CHICKEN PARM BALLS



Cheesy Fried Chicken Parm Balls image

A simple homemade chicken nugget is stuffed with mozzarella cheese and fried to crisp perfection. Don't forget to dunk it generously in marinara sauce.

Provided by Arlyn Osborne

Categories     Chicken

Time 50m

Yield 16 nuggets

Number Of Ingredients 12

2 mozzarella string cheese
1 lb ground chicken
2 1/2 teaspoons italian seasoning, divided
2 1/2 teaspoons salt, divided
3/4 teaspoon pepper, divided
vegetable oil, for frying
1 1/2 cups panko breadcrumbs
1/3 cup grated parmesan cheese
2 teaspoons garlic powder
1 1/2 cups flour
2 large eggs
marinara sauce, for dipping

Steps:

  • Cut each mozzarella stick in half lengthwise. Then cut each piece horizontally into 4 pieces. You should have small 16 pieces.
  • Add the ground chicken, 1/2 teaspoon Italian seasoning, 1/2 teaspoon salt and 1/4 teaspoon pepper to a bowl. Mix to combine thoroughly.
  • Flatten about 1 1/2 tablespoons of the ground chicken mixture into the palm of your hand. Add a piece of mozzarella in the center. Seal and cover the cheese, rolling into a ball, and place onto a parchment-lined baking sheet. Freeze until solid, about 4-6 hours.
  • Add about 3 inches of oil to a Dutch oven and heat to 350°F.
  • Add the panko, parmesan and garlic powder to a large bowl and whisk to combine.
  • Add the flour, Italian seasoning, 2 teaspoons of salt and 1/2 teaspoon pepper to a separate large bowl and whisk to combine.
  • Add eggs and about 2 tablespoons of water to a separate bowl and whisk to combine.
  • Dredge the frozen chicken in the flour, then coat in the egg wash, then cover in the panko mixture. Place on a sheet pan while you finish the rest.
  • Fry nuggets until cooked and the cheese is melted, about 5-7 minutes. Let drain on a paper towel lined sheet tray.
  • Serve with marinara sauce.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 151.7, Fat 4.7, SaturatedFat 1.7, Cholesterol 51.7, Sodium 517.6, Carbohydrate 16.8, Fiber 0.8, Sugar 0.8, Protein 10
